House for sale near Lovech

This is an offer for an old house for sale, located in a peaceful village in Lovech district.

The property is situated 25 km from the town of Lovech on the main road Sofia-Varna. The house has living area of 112 square meters distributed between two floors. There are quite a few rooms and premises including a store which faces the street. The house has a south facing balcony with beautiful views of the mountains. The property is located in the center of the village! The yard has a size of 680 square meters. On the parcel there is also a barn in excellent condition.

The perfect location of the village and the easy and quick access to the main road makes it an attractive place for recreation, and for permanent residence. The village has about 230 residents, there are shops and taverns. Near it is the cave "Zmeyka" with length of 130 m. The Sopot dam is ideal for fishing and is only at 15 km. The settlement is equally close to the towns of Lovech and Troyan.
